"Excess of multiple nutrients, lack of micronutrients" occurs at many ages.
"Hidden hunger" (another name for micronutrient deficiency) occurs silently in all ages, in all individuals who do not have a reasonable diet, and do not tolerate a variety of fruits and vegetables. The 2020 General Nutrition Survey shows that micronutrient deficiencies (iron, zinc, vitamins, etc.) are common in both children and adults.
The state of "starvation" of micronutrients is also difficult to recognize, until the body emits signs of "calling for help" from within such as: fatigue, lack of energy, easy illness due to reduced immunity and muscle and bone pain. These manifestations are often easily confused with symptoms of other diseases or are often overlooked.
In the long term, nutrition experts warn: " Vietnamese people eat unhealthy, unbalanced diets, because they eat a lot of meat and animal fat but little green vegetables and fruit, which increases chronic diseases related to nutrition such as: overweight, obesity, high blood pressure, diabetes, gout, dyslipidemia ".
Experts added that Vietnamese people eat 136g of meat per day - double the recommended requirement of 70g, leading to an increase in many chronic diseases. The rate of overweight and obesity in school children has increased rapidly from 8.5% in 2010 to 19% in 2020, which is a typical example.
